    Unfortunately moderation with forums and MMORPGs subjective and it depends on how that particular moderator interprets the situation. Moderating things like tinypic is very easy to do as there is a clear guideline of what isn't allowed.

    Yeah it is a bit ridiculous that you have been fine for 5 years and that they went for a perm ban but that could be down to system limitations to be honest. Such as HK may not have the ability to inform you that you must change your name therefore it requires you to email in.

    The other issue is to save costs some of the moderators are Singaporean (according to Firefox Dictionary that's a word) this was certainly the case pre-merge as they could save having to pay night rates. This in turn may bring about some language issues as despite that a moderator requirement is to be fluent in english, there are some colloquial or local slang, that you can near enough get away with at certain times of the day. For a UK,US,CA Mod butt probably wouldn't be considered offensive but to a SG mod they may think of it as being unacceptable like the name for a disgusting snack .

    I figure you have come to terms with the ban by now but just thought I would express the alternate reason just food for thought.

    In fact, people from Singapore speak English as well as you or me - English is the Mother tongue of Singapore and all their education is in English from the first day of school. Not only is their first language English, it's also British English rather than American English.

    In regards to the ban; well the moderators have to use an element of personal judgment when it comes to inappropriate usernames and they're told not to allow anything which is personally abusive to another, includes racist terms, is overtly sexual or is generally offensive. With a name like 'buttcrunch' it's really borderline (as the opinions on this thread show) and some would judge it to be inappropriate, whilst others may give it the benefit of the doubt. If I were given such a name to judge I'd probably give it the benefit of the doubt IF the player's general account history showed they were otherwise a polite player, but then I'm pretty lenient in moderation matters so the mod who did ban it was certainly not wrong to do so.
